Design and intensification of the production process of propylene glycol as a high value-added glycerol derivative

Glycerol is a by-product obtained in the biodiesel production. Such by-product can be used as raw material to obtain high added value derivatives. However, the reduction in energy requirements and capital costs for the conversion routes is necessary to enhance the economic indicators. This can be achieved through the intensification of the conventional glycerol processing routes. This work proposes the design and intensification of processes to produce propylene glycol (PG) from crude glycerol. Four different PG production schemes are analyzed. The conversion processes are intensified by means of thermal coupling and reactive distillation systems. Each system is designed by rigorous simulation in Aspen PlusTM. As results, it has been determined that implementing a thermally coupled system in the PG purification section, a clear decrease in the required reboiler duty (37%) is obtained.
